EU Council decides on sanctions against Ukrainian officials – Ashton
The EU Foreign Affairs Council decided at a meeting on Thursday in Brussels to introduce sanctions against Ukraine, EU High Representative for Foreign Affairs and Security Policy Catherine Ashton said.
The list of sanctions includes visa restrictions for Ukrainian officials and freezing of their financial assets, she said.
The EU Foreign Affairs Council also supported the proposal to stop exporting to Ukraine military and special equipment that can be used for repressive goals.
